Turner: It’s British Title Time!
In a thrilling night of boxing at York Hall, Henry Turner proved his worth as he stopped Maykol Mendoza in Round 5 to extend his winning record to 13-0 (5 KOs). Turner showcased his skills and dominance throughout the fight, landing powerful shots that ultimately led to the referee stopping the contest.
The fight was set up with only nine days’ notice after Turner’s original opponent pulled out, but Turner showed no signs of slowing down as he took on Mendoza for the WBC Silver International title. With this impressive victory, Turner is now eyeing the British title as he continues his undefeated streak in the lightweight division.
In the earlier rounds, Turner displayed his technical prowess and strategic boxing style, gradually breaking down Mendoza with a mix of body shots and jabs. By Round 4, Mendoza was visibly exhausted and struggling to keep up with Turner’s relentless attack.
